The Obsidian Coast

Perched on a cliff overlooking the Pacific Ocean, The Obsidian Coast redefines coastal minimalism. Cantilevered raw concrete slabs frame panoramic oceanic views while dark basalt stone floors ground the living spaces in elemental permanence.
